Flight Medica Course Prerequisites
(1) Active Component in the grade of E-4 through E-5. National Guard or Reserve Component, in the grade of E-4 through E-6
(2) Qualified in the MOS 91W with a minimum of 1 year experience as a combat medic
(3) Must possess a current and qualified Class 3 Flight Physical, IAW AR 40-501
(4) Must be a volunteer for flight duty
(5) Must possess a high school diploma or GED
(6) GT Score of at least 95
(7) Must have a minimum of 24 months service time remaining (Active Duty Only)(Service time remaining for Reserve Components is governed by AGR 350-1 and AR 135-200
(8) Must possess as a minimum a current NREMT-B or higher certification (maybe National or State) and Basic Life Support (BLS) certification
(9) Security Clearance required: NONE
(10) All students must meet height and weight standards IAW AR 600-9
(11) Must be able to take a APFT with no event substitution.

Application Process
Must fill-out a DA 4187 and enclose the following items with the form:
(1) EMT Ceritification (EMT-B/I/P)
(2) Current Basic Life Support Certification
(3) Current and qualified Class 3 Flight Physical
(4) Enlisted Records Brief (ERB)
(5) DA Form 705
